Canine Influenza Virus (CIV) Antigen Rapid Test Kit is a chromatographic immunoassay for the qualitative detection of Canine Influenza Virus antigen in canine pharyngeal and nasal secretions.  The invisible anti-CIV antibody(T line) and secondary antibody (C line) are immobilized on a nitrocellulose membrane in result window.  Another anti-CIV antibody is conjugated with colloidal gold particle and immobilized on glass fiber as conjugate pad. When specimen is  applied into the sample well on device,CIV antigen will bind to the gold conjugate and migrate on the surface of test strip by passive  diffusion, and a visible T line will appear in result window after 10 minutes. The C line has to appear every time when a test is properly  performed.

1. The test device,assay diluent should be brought to room temperature (15~30°C) prior to use.
2. Place the assay diluent tube on the work station and tear off the aluminum film.
3. Collect canine nasopharyngeal secretions using a swab and insert the swab into the assay diluent tube immediately.
4. Mix the swab until the specimen dissolves completely into the assay diluent (Approximately 10sec), then squeeze the solution from
the cotton swab as much as possible.
5. Discard the swab and cover the tube with dropper cap, then wait for 2 minutes.
6. Remove the test device from the foil pouch, and place it on a flat and dry surface.
7. Add 3 drops of assay diluent drop by drop into the sample well on device vertically, and start the timer.
8. Read the results at 10~15 minutes. Any results after 15 minutes are no longer valid.

Test line (T) and control line (C) within the result window indicate the presence of CIV antigen.
Negative result:
Only control (C) line appears in the result window indicating that CIV antigen has not been detected.
Invalid result:
If the control (C) line does not appear, the result might be considered invalid. The specimen should be retested.
